| Modifier and Type | Method and Description |
|---|---|
static DescriptorExtensionList<RetentionStrategy<?>,Descriptor<RetentionStrategy<?>>> |
all()
Returns all the registered
RetentionStrategy descriptors. |
abstract long |
check(T c)
This method will be called periodically to allow this strategy to decide what to do with it's owning slave.
|
boolean |
isAcceptingTasks(T c)
Returns
true if the computer is accepting tasks. |
boolean |
isManualLaunchAllowed(T c)
This method is called to determine whether manual launching of the slave is allowed at this point in time.
|
void |
start(T c)
Called when a new
Computer object is introduced (such as when Hudson started, or when
a new slave is added.) |
